Manage Processes on Remote Computer with Remote Process
Do you like this story?
Windows default Task Manager provides capabilities to manage the processes on the local system but it cannot be used to manage the processes of the computer connected to a network.
Remote Process Explorer is a powerful tool for managing, monitoring and analyzing processes on a local or remote computer. It can also be used to run a new process or kill the existing ones or just change their priorities.
It also shows how much CPU usage is consumed by a process and also lists the hidden processes which default Task Manager cannot do.
